Transaction f93d32b3a5b89152224769aa3f632e5006c5632d7b863cb8204321a47b35a25e

2 Input
2 Outputs
  • f93d32b3a5b89152224769aa3f632e5006c5632d7b863cb8204321a47b35a25e:0
  • value  2160746
    address  3Ea3vZDvb2xEJLASPYbx5546J1JPNuBhbe
  • f93d32b3a5b89152224769aa3f632e5006c5632d7b863cb8204321a47b35a25e:1
  • value  11609280
    address  3M4qbuVQkaThAgL1fuAhCDvVvDZVAAWJ5Z